こんばんは!
以前、Open notebookメニューより、所属するノート一覧へ移動する機能を追加していただいたのですが
このときに、ノート一覧のサイドバーの方のフォーカスも移動(Open notebookした先がサイドバーに見えている状態)するようにすることはできないでしょうか?
Open notebookした後に周辺のサブノートブックを見たい場合があり、雑に移動したいケースがありまして。
All noteからソート設定上、下部にあるノートブックをOpenした場合にサブノートブックが見える状態だと嬉しいです。
ご検討頂ければと思います
craftzdog
(Takuya Matsuyama)
2
Shogoさん
こんにちは。ご要望ありがとうございます。
Open notebookコンテキストメニューの挙動に関する改善ですね。
もう少し詳しくご説明いただきたいのですが、「ノート一覧のサイドバーの方のフォーカスも移動」とはどういう意味でしょうか?
サイドバー上のノートブックの項目が画面外にあった場合にスクロールする、というような挙動でしょうか。
それとも、選択したノートブックがサイドバー上では閉じられていた(Collapsed)場合、親ノートブックを開く(Expand)という事でしょうか。
フォーカスをサイドバーにあてるという挙動は個人の使い方によって評価が分かれるところだと思います。
例えばノートリストの方にあててほしいという人も一定数いると想像します。
ご要望の挙動にカスタマイズしたい場合は、core:note-list-show-notes-in-book-of-editing-note コマンドのハンドラをinit.jsに追加し、 core:sidebar-focus
コマンドをdispatchすれば可能です。
すみません、私の文章のフォーカスという単語が良くなかったです🙇♂️
フォーカスを移すといった意味ではありませんでした。
サイドバー上のノートブックの項目が画面外にあった場合にスクロールする、というような挙動でしょうか。
こちらの状態を想像しておりました。フォローありがとうございます。
改めてまとめさせて頂くと以下になります。
- All Notesでノートを見ている状態で、
- サイドバーの位置で言うとTrash付近のノートブック(トップから見てスクロールしないといけない場所)に属しているノートをOpen notebookした際に
- ノートブック一覧のサイドバーのスクロールバーを所属するノートブックが見えるようにスクロールできないか
サイドバー上でノートブックが閉じられていた場合 については自分が常に開いているので想像しておりませんでした。。
個人的な考えですが、Open notebookで大雑把にノートブックが見えている状態までスクロール移動できれば周辺のノートブックに移動できて助かると思っているので、スクロール移動のみで開閉部分はそのままでも良いかなと思っております。
craftzdog
(Takuya Matsuyama)
4
なるほど、clarificationありがとうございます!了解しましたー
1 Like
craftzdog
(Takuya Matsuyama)
5
craftzdog
(Takuya Matsuyama)
6
It’s now available in v5.3.0🎉 Thanks again for the suggestion. Credited here:
1 Like